Sign up for Big Heart 5K Run/Walk honoring Kristoffer Larsen

The Kristoffer Larsen Big Heart Memorial Foundation was established to honor the memory of Kristoffer Larsen who suffered a sudden cardiac death on May 27, 2016, at age 22.

On Saturday, Aug. 19, the Big Heart Memorial Foundation will hold its first Big Heart 5K Run and Walk at 10 a.m. at LeRoy Oakes Forest Preserve, 37W700 Dean St. in St. Charles.

They will be using the 3-mile high school cross-country course at LeRoy Oakes. It will take you through various terrain, making it a fun and challenging course for runners and walkers of all ages.

Kristoffer was born in Harstad, Norway in 1993. After living in Norway and Texas, the family moved to Geneva in 2005 where he attended Geneva Middle School South and Geneva High School as part of the graduating class of 2012.

He was an active cross-country and long distance track runner at Geneva High School and Waubonsee Community College where he attended his first two years of college. He enjoyed the friendships and team camaraderie among these wonderful young people. After Waubonsee, he started Northern Illinois University where he was in the process of finishing his studies in corporate and organizational communication. He was an active board member of the NIU chapter of the American Marketing Association.

During weekends and holidays, Kristoffer worked at the Greenfields of Geneva retirement community. He enjoyed working with people, and it appeared that many of the residents engaged in conversations about the fact that he was Norwegian. He also had an internship at ExteNet with the marketing department.

In May 2016, during a visit to his grandparents' home in Harstad, he passed away in his sleep. He had a hidden heart condition called cardiomyopathy where the long-term effects include a growing and enlarged heart.

This event will raise money for the Big Heart Memorial Foundation's mission of preventing sudden cardiac death in youth. They are currently working to establish a recurring free cardiac screening program for Geneva High School students, with the first screening already scheduled for Feb. 1, 2018.

The cardiac screening will be done in collaboration with Young Hearts for Life, www.YH4L.org, the largest cardiac screening program in the United States.
